TAIPEI, Taiwan (AP) - The official Central Election Commission says Taiwan's two referendums on joining the United Nations have failed.

Commission figures show that about 5.5 million yes votes were counted for a measure on joining the U.N under the name Taiwan. It says 4.9 million yes votes were counted for the measure on joining under the official name of the Republic of China or an undefined alternative.

Approximately 8.5 million votes were necessary for passage.
